Man Killed In East El Paso Motorcycle Wreck
EL PASO, Texas – An east El Paso motorcyclist becomes the city’s 3rd fatality in as many days, as he crashes into the back of a pick-up truck.
The collision happened shortly after early Thursday morning. Officers tell ABC-7 that 42-year old Octavio Nevarez was heading north on Joe Battle, near Pebble Hills, when he crashed into the back of a Toyota pickup.
According to police Nevarez struck the back of the pickup with such force it peeled off a section of the of the truck’s bed. Officials add that Nevarez landed 300 feet away from his motorcycle.
Emergency crews rushed Nevarez to University Medical Center, where he died a short time later. The driver and passenger of the truck were uninjured.
Police tell ABC-7 Nevarez was wearing a helmet, however speed is considered to be a factor in the wreck. A toxicology report is pending to see if alcohol was also a factor in the wreck.
Nevarez death is the third in as many days, and the second fatal motorcycle accident this week.
